Well Digging Service in Carson City, NV
Well digging services involve the excavation of a hole or borehole to access underground water sources, install septic systems, or prepare for other underground utilities. These projects typically include drilling or digging wells for residential water supply, creating access points for irrigation systems, or installing pumps and piping. Property owners often want to understand the scope of the work, the depth required for their specific project, and any necessary permits or regulations that may apply before requesting well digging services.
Before requesting well digging assistance, homeowners should consider factors such as the location of the property, accessibility of the site, and the purpose of the well or underground system. Understanding the property's geology and potential water sources can also influence the planning process. Clear communication about the intended use, property boundaries, and any existing underground utilities helps ensure the project proceeds smoothly and efficiently.

Common Well Digging Service Jobs
Well Drilling - drilling new wells to provide a reliable water source on residential properties.
Water Well Repairs - fixing issues such as pump failures, leaks, or pressure problems.
Well Maintenance - performing regular inspections and cleaning to ensure proper operation.
Deepening Wells - extending existing wells to access additional water supplies.
Well Abandonment - safely sealing unused or contaminated wells to prevent hazards.
Water Testing - analyzing well water quality to ensure safety and compliance.
Well Digging Service Questions
What is well digging used for? Well digging provides access to underground water sources for residential irrigation, drinking water, or other property needs.
How deep are typical wells? The depth of a well depends on the location and water table, commonly ranging from 100 to 300 feet.
What types of well systems are available? There are drilled wells and dug wells, each suited for different property conditions and water requirements.
Is well digging suitable for any property? Well digging is generally appropriate for properties with access to underground water, especially where municipal water is unavailable.
